[PATCH v2 3/5] mm/compaction: change the timing to check to drop the spinlock

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



It is odd to drop the spinlock when we scan (SWAP_CLUSTER_MAX - 1) th pfn
page. This may results in below situation while isolating migratepage.

1. try isolate 0x0 ~ 0x200 pfn pages.
2. When low_pfn is 0x1ff, ((low_pfn+1) % SWAP_CLUSTER_MAX) == 0, so drop
the spinlock.
3. Then, to complete isolating, retry to aquire the lock.

I think that it is better to use SWAP_CLUSTER_MAX th pfn for checking
the criteria about dropping the lock. This has no harm 0x0 pfn, because,
at this time, locked variable would be false.

diff --git a/mm/compaction.c b/mm/compaction.c
index 0d821a2..b1ba297 100644
--- a/mm/compaction.c
+++ b/mm/compaction.c
@@ -481,7 +481,7 @@ isolate_migratepages_range(struct zone *zone, struct compact_control *cc,
 	cond_resched();
 	for (; low_pfn < end_pfn; low_pfn++) {
 		/* give a chance to irqs before checking need_resched() */
-		if (locked && !((low_pfn+1) % SWAP_CLUSTER_MAX)) {
+		if (locked && !(low_pfn % SWAP_CLUSTER_MAX)) {
 			if (should_release_lock(&zone->lru_lock)) {
 				spin_unlock_irqrestore(&zone->lru_lock, flags);
 				locked = false;
